Avoiding mistakes in The Early Stage of Buying Fences
Buying fences or even one is not something you should ever take lightly because making the wrong decision will be painful. Keep in mind it's not just the fence, and it's also the installation contractor - so that's even more to be concerned about. And it's not always easy to visualize how it will look after it's installed. Let's face it, you're going to need all the help you can get so you're totally happy with your brand new, beautiful fence.
There are some community matters to take care of before the fence appears in the back garden. This of course means your neighbors, and you may have to pay attention to your local laws about zoning, but you would think that you could put up a fence on your garden if you want. This is really easy to check on, and you can even find out probably online regarding zoning requirements and permits for this and that. In addition, you really don't want to anger your neighbors with a fence that causes any kind of issues.
In the even that something goes wrong later on, you want the contractor to fix it - but that will depend on the warranty. This is not something that is obviously part of the fence, but it sure can play an important part if there's a problem, but this is like most other products where there usually is a warranty from the manufacturer.
